Наконец-то удалось победить багофичу Хрома, приводящую к неверному отображению календаря альбома. Ну на самом деле - зачем рассчитывать размеры, когда можно "затолкать" данные в таблицу и пусть с этим мучается сам браузер
Попутно улучшено отображение календаря в режиме просмотра недели.
Но главное - полностью автоматическая привязка (!) фотографий к треку! Правда только на карте трека - но а зачем больше?
Работает это примерно так:
На общей карте фотографии нет.
Зато на карте предпросмотра трека она есть, причем сразу как только была выложена в альбоме!
И естественно на ней тоже работает увеличение для просмотра.
Это позволяет без особых телодвижений вспомнить "что где растет", сразу по приезду оценить стОит ли заниматься полноценной привязкой, в общем, вариантов использования масса.
Естественно, чтобы это работало правильно, нужно чтобы сайт знал о сдвиге времени между использовавшимися фотоаппаратом и GPS - то есть ранее уже должна быть привязана к треку хоть одна фотография. Если же сдвиг неизвестен, то в роли первого приближения (в предположении что часы на фотике выставлены верно и точно) берется разница между местным временем снимавшего и временем по Гринвичу.
Пока так привязываются только фотографии автора трека - они-то явно снимались на треке! - но в планах расширение функциональности, следите за новостями.